Giffnock is an area within the Glasgow conurbation in Scotland, located where the A77 road from Glasgow to Kilmarnock crosses the A727 from Paisley to East Kilbride. It lies outside the City of Glasgow local authority area and houses the administrative offices of East Renfrewshire council. It is located next to Clarkston. Giffnock is a relatively wealthy area, and is also home to one of Scotland's largest Jewish communities. The local MP for this area is Jim Murphy having won over 43% of the vote beating Richard Cook and Gordon MacDonald. The local MSP is Ken McIntosh.
